#4757b9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4757b9 is composed of 27.8% red, 34.1%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.6% cyan, 53%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 231.6 degrees, a saturation of 44.9% and a lightness of 50.2%. #4757b9 color hex could be obtained by blending #8eaeff with #000073.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#4757b9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f2f3f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#4757b9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787a88 is the less saturated color, while #0326fd is the most saturated one.
